High performance stereo sound enclosure for computer visual display monitor and method for construction
First Claim
1. A method for supporting a stereo sound system within a high resolution visual display monitor receiving a plurality of video and audio signals from a central processor unit within an audio-visual information processing system, comprising the steps of:
- providing a hollow body subtending an enclosed volume and including a rigid unit having a plurality of body rib members for resisting deformation of said hollow body;
coupling a plurality of audio speakers to said hollow body for receiving said audio signals and for generating a plurality of sound waves;
forming a tuned port within said hollow body for facilitating a substantially in-phase relationship between sound waves emitted from different portions of said hollow body; and
mounting a plurality of vibration isolation members on a corresponding plurality of isolation-mounting surfaces formed in a said hollow body for maintaining said vibration isolation members in a state of compression between said hollow body and said monitor such that said vibration isolation members substantially and vibrationally isolate the audio speakers from said monitor;
wherein said vibration isolation members comprise first and second cylindrical side grommets and an ovaloid rear grommet, said side grommets each has an interior circumference with a plurality of grommet rib members disposed thereon, said rear grommet has an exterior circumference with a plurality of grommet rib members disposed thereon; and
said rib members disposed on said interior circumference of said side grommets and said rib members disposed on said exterior circumference of said rear grommet support said sound hollow body within said visual display monitor only along coaxially extending apexes of said rib members.

Abstract
A high quality stereophonic sound enclosure system high resolution intended for computer visual display monitors employing cathode ray tubes (CRTs) having a vertical aperture grill, and methods for construction of same. The aperture grill has a natural frequency centered within the musical scale. The stereo speaker system comprises a ported speaker enclosure within which are mounted two conventional cone speaker assemblies. A stereo audio amplifier and control unit for controlling the audio signals delivered to the speakers is mounted within the speaker enclosure. The speaker enclosure is internally mounted within the monitor with a minimum number of attachment members incorporating vibration isolation material to remove vibration components near the natural frequency of the aperture grill. The speaker enclosure is internally reinforced to reduce structural deformations which contribute to airborne transmitted vibration within the monitor housing when the speaker system is operating.
